Abstract We consider emerging views on organizational identification and propose a conceptualization based on the em degree of overlap between one's self-concept and his or her representation of the organization. Appropriate per measures are developed, and the representation and role of organizational identification in the experience of nut work behavior are tested in a study of employees of a food service company in Italy. Two antecedents of dis1 organizational identification investigated are construed external image and perceived organizational and identity. Three consequences of organizational identification examined are organization commitment, soc organization-based self-esteem, and organizational citizenship behavior. Hypotheses are tested, generalizability of measures inspected, and predictions cross-validated by use of structural equation me models. cor. tha go rest Ma me Tba ser stn Thl prc Psa sig ref adi

Organizational Identification: Conceptualization, Measurement, and Nomological Validity What is the relationship between an individual's identity and his or her organization membership? An the emerging consensus finds that organizational identification performs a central role in the linkage between the riate person and the organization (e.g., Ashforth and Mael, 1989; Dutton, Dukerich, and Harquail, 1994). But a e of number of conceptual issues remain unresolved. Is identification primarily cognitive or affective or both? Is it >f distinct from commitment, citizenship behavior, and organizational-based self-esteem? What are the antecedents and consequences of identification with the organization? Is identification fundamentally a psychological or social process? What exactly is the nature of the linkage between the person and the organization? Likewise, a number of empirical issues remain undetermined. Specifically, how should identification be measured? The answer to this, of course, must pay heed to the conceptualization of identification. If the concept of identification is too broad, encompassing phenomena antecedent and consequent to it, the risk is high that hypotheses containing the concept will be circular. If it is too narrow, important aspects of the concept will go undetected, and hypotheses based on the operationalization will be incomplete. Only recently have researchers begun to examine the empirical aspects of identification (e.g., Dukerich, Golden, and Shortell, 1995; Mael and Ashforth, 1992). In this paper, we consider (a) the theoretical representation of organizational identification, (b) its measurement, (c) factors that shape identification, and (d) implications of identification for the organization. The ideas considered herein are then expressed in hypotheses and tested on data collected in a study of a food service company. Particular attention is paid to issues of reliability, validity, and prediction by use of a structural equation methodology. The Conceptualization of Organizational Identification The idea of identification was first developed in a systematic way by Freud (1922) who addressed the process whereby a person assimilates oneself to other persons or objects (Gleason, 1983: 915). This rather psychological and reductionistic point of view was later applied to group behavior where identification came to signify one's attachment to the group (e.g., Rothuman, 1965), one's acceptance of a role in the group and selfl reference to the group as an expression of identity (e.g., Foote, 1951), and one's adoption of the attitudes of an admired person or reference group (Kelman, 1958)., Simon (1947) was one of the first organization theorists to introduce the concept of organizational identification, highlighting its importance for organizational decisions: "(i)dentification is the process whereby the individual substitutes organizational objectives... for his own aims as the value-indices which determine his organizational decisions" (p. 218). Later March and Simon (1958) developed these ideas further, suggesting a r I _,_.

2 theory that considers four types of identification (extra-organizational, organizational, task, and sub-group Pe identification) and argues that "the stronger the individual's identification with a group, the more likely that his cha goals will conform to his perception of group norms" (p. 65). March and Simon (1958) proposed five basic He factors affecting group identification: prestige of the group, extent to which goals are perceived as shared, idei frequency of interaction, number of individual needs satisfied, and amount of competition between members. (19 This is largely a psychological point of view on organizational identification and has received very little cop empirical research to date, (cf., Brown, 1969; Hall, Schneider, and Nygren, 1970; Lee, 1971; O'Reilly and def Chatman, 1986). Organization theorists have recently taken a more explicitly social view on identification. Starting with firs social identity theory (e.g., Tajfel and Turner, 1985), Ashforth and Mael (1989: 21-22) specify four "principles" f as a basis for organizational identification: is i 1. "(Identification is viewed as a perceptual cognitive construct that is not necessarily associated o with any specific behaviors or affective states" (emphasis added). of 2. "(S)ocial/group identification is seen as personally experiencing the successes and failures of the group" (emphasis in original). 3. "(S)ocial identification is distinguishable from internalization" in that it "refers to self in terms of social categories" whereas intemalization "refers to the incorporation of values, attitudes, pen and so forth within the self". 4. Through "identification... one partly defines oneself in terms of a social referent". cat Within an organization, a person is thought to identify with the organization as a social category. The ord categorization process orders the social environment and provides a sense of where one is located in that PY environment. One's identification is experienced as a matter of degree, however, in the sense that a variable and Ho' overlap is perceived between one's own self identity and the identity of the organization. A slightly different conceptualization is taken by Dutton et al (1994: 29) who maintain that catl "(organizational identification is the degree to which a member defines him- or herself by the same attributes mir that he or she believes define the organization". This might be characterized as an atomistic conceptualization in the attr that the overlap between self and organization is explicitly tied to specific characteristics shared by the person attr onl] and the organization. For example, the perceived overlap between one's own social consciousness (e.g., "I am a calt( person who helps the poor or persons in need") and the philanthropic practices of a firm for similar causes (e.g., cat providing financial support to the United Way) would be one defining basis for organizational identification sch under'the definition proposed by Dutton et al (1994). By contrast, Ashforth and Mael (1989) take a more molecular view and conceive of organizational oth identification as a summary or global perception of degree of overlap. i\ ~~~~~~~~~~~~~~~~~~~~~~~~2 3 11p perceptions of direct correspondence of individual attributes between one's own personal and the organization's:3at his characteristics, per se, but rather is based on an overall subjective sense of conformance between identities. Hence, Ashforth and Mael (1989: 22,21) stress that "organizational identification is a specific form of social identification" and "is the perception of oneness with or belongingness to some human aggregate". Dutton et al rrs. (1994: 242) nevertheless share the view with Ashforth and Mael (1989) that organizational identification is a cognitive, as opposed to affective, process: "organizational identification... (is) a cognitive link between the J definitions of the organization and the self". There are thus two issues to resolve with the conceptualization of organizational identification. The with first concerns the basis for, or processes underlying, organizational identification. Is identification a direct iples" Afunction of the comparison of individual attributes associated with one's own and the organization's identity, or is it a function of a comparison between categories, where the categories are aggregates or other complex.iated constructions? Second, is organizational identification itself a purely cognitive process? If not, what is the role of affect, if any? We turn now to each of these questions. of A central aspect of organizational identification is the nature of social categories in the mind of arms as~ ~ perceivers and how people come to categorize themselves in these categories, We can think of the role of categorization in two senses. First, people form categories of themselves and of the environment around them in order to simplify and cope with information and to interpret its meaning for them personally. Basic research in psychology shows that categories are formed when within-category similarity among attributes is maximized and between-category similarity among attributes is minimized (e.g., Rosch, 1978; Rosch and Mervis, 1975). However, the number of attributes and the precise level of each do not constitute a rigid specification of any category. Rather, people perceive and experience categories as prototypes. A prototype is an abstraction in the mind of the perceiver that summarizes the category as a cluster of attributes, such that any particular member of on i the prototype need not necessarily possess every attribute or, if it does, need not exhibit an ideal level of each attribute. Indeed, a particular prototype need not describe an actual instance of the category; a candidate must a*m a only be sufficiently similar to the prototype to be assigned to the category. Prototypes have been found to define e.g. categories for objects (Rosch and Mervis, 1975) as well as for types of persons (Cantor and Mischel, 1979). When an individual categorizes him- or herself as a type of person, he or she typically forms a selfschema (Markus, 1977). A self-schema is a knowledge structure of one's abilities, beliefs, dispositions, and other personal characteristics which are organized as interconnected nodes in memory (e.g., Hastie, 1981). In a similar manner, persons form conceptualizations of groups and organizations, including those to which they

4 belong. The category recognized as the organization to which one belongs (i.e., one's organization-schema) meanki consists of a knowledge structure of the rules, procedures, functions, goals, and other characteristics of the interna organization deemed salient by the member of the organization. Both the self-schema and the organization-schema are experienced as prototypes. Rather than affect processing the individual attributes that constitute each prototype and combining the attributes directly into identi summaryjudgmnents, such as specified in, say, information integration theory (e.g., Anderson. 1981), an conseq atomistic aggregation procedure, people construct unified overall impressions of the information at hand (e.g., it is dii to act, Fiske and Taylor, 1991, ch. 4). It thus appears that personal and social categorizations proceed in molecular, as to act, opposed to atomistic, ways. group In addition to functioning as a basis for information processing and structuring one's perception of the membi world and one's place in it, categorization processes function as boundary conditions for organizational Coil identification. Organizational identification occurs to the extent that a member of the organization perceives that (1985) the self-schema and organization-schema share a common prototype. Turner (1985: 99-100) notes that the identit process entails a certain degree of depersonalization, where people perceive themselves more in terms of shared some stereotypes that define a social category than in terms of individual attributes. The identity of the person undergoes a contextual change from personal identity to social identity. Turner (1985: 100) portrays this to cert depersonalization as "a shift towards the perception of self as an interchangeable exemplar of some social proces category and away from the perception of self as a uniquely differentiated person". We can think of social emoi of dec categorization as thus proceeding from the integration of attributes of oneself into a prototypic self-schema and attributes of the organization into a prototypic organization-schema. But as the schemas are compared and identif come to overlap, the member of the organization then views him- or herself as an exemplar of a social entity, the howe' organization. In one sense, the abstraction of the prototypes or schemas is transformed into a meaningful howe concrete instance of identification with the organization, which becomes the basis for social behavior: "group descril behavior is simply individuals acting in terms of a shared social identity" (Turner and Oakes, 1989: 240, emphasis in original omitted), cog the or, The motivation for identification is twofold (e.g., Hogg and Abrams, 1990). One is believed to identifye r manifi with an organization, in part, because it enhances self-esteem. Ashforth and Mael (1989: 22) maintain that Attacl increased self-esteem results from partaking in the "successes and status" of the organization and the subgroups within it. The impetus for identification with the organization also stems from a need for cognitive coherence or identil what Hogg and Abrams (1990:43) call, the "human desire to make one's experiences and one's self

s that 5 meaningful". One's social world is made meaningful by reducing inconsistencies between self and in-group, internalizing social stereotypes and norms, and discriminating against out-groups, among other social processes. The second broad issue in need of resolution is whether the nature of identification itself is cognitive, affective, or both. Ashforth and Mael (1989) and Dutton et al (1994) clearly maintain that organizational identification is a cognitive state or process, although they allow for emotional or evaluative antecedents and consequences of identification. A possible limitation of constuing identification solely in cognitive terms is that it is difficult to explain the emotive power of identification, if any. Cognitions, by themselves, cannot move one to act, yet theorists hypothesize that identification influences behavior. For example, citizenship behaviors, ingroup cooperation, seeking greater contact with the organization, and competitive actions toward out-group members have all been hypothesized to be dependent on organizational identification (Dutton et al, 1994). Cognitions may be necessary for action but seemingly lack motivational content. Perhaps for this reason, Billig (1985) pointed out the need for a cognitive-motivational interpretation of social identity theory. As a matter of fact, Tajfel (1972: 31) seems to have had in mind just such a conceptualization of social identity, which he defined as "the individual's knowledge that he [she] belongs to certain groups together with some emotional value and significance to him [her} of this group membership". The knowledge that one belongs to certain groups is obviously a cognitive aspect of social identity and is manifest through categorization processes. As a consequence, we see that Tajfel construed social identity to be a combination of cognitive and emotional content. However, he never developed this conceptualization further, and we are left with the problem of deciding how to integrate cognitions and affect. On the surface, it therefore seems that two competing views exist for conceiving organizational identification: a purely cognitive one and an affective-cognitive one. We feel that such a choice is not needed, however, and that a framework can be offered for reconciling the two points of view. It is possible to think of organizational identification in a three-part way. The first two we have already described: namely, the categorization of self and organization and the estimation of shared meaning, which are cognitive processes. The representation of one's social identity, as revealed in the degree of identification with the organization, can be depicted in a social schema. That is, one's identification with the organization is manifest in memory as a knowledge structure of the degree of overlap between self- and organizational identity. Attached to any such knowledge structure, depending on prior experience and the centrality of the shared identity for one's well-being, will be emotional reactions which make the identification meaningful in terms of the consequences of one's social identity through membership in the organization. For instance, one's social I I Aps: or

6 identity in the organization might be linked in memory to feelings of pride in the organization's can accomplishments, joy in specific working relationships with coworkers, frustration with a subordinate, anxiety and stemming from anticipated inroads by a competitor, and love of the espoused values and ideals of the ope * * con organization Psychologists have termed such cognitive-emotional structures, "affect-laden schemas" (Fiske and refe Taylor, 1991: 427). Research reveals that the thought of a schema, whether stimulated internally or externally, we can elicit emotions connected to the schema. This has been termed "schema-triggered affect" in the literature are (e.g., Fiske, 1982). Likewise, the direct excitation of an emotion attached to a knowledge structure can spread insl out from the point of excitation and influence inferences and the associations among thoughts in the knowledge ems structure, as well as other emotions connected to it (e.g., Bower, 1981; Bower and Cohen. 1982). ang Hence, once organizational identification takes place, the cognitive representation of the identification to U activates emotional content. But because either will be activated when the other comes to mind -- where the mut likelihood of such an activation will be a function of the strength of association in memory between cognitive resF and emotional elements -- the measurement of organizational identification can be accomplished by use of indicators of either cognitive or affective markers from the mental representation of record. It is important, betV however, distinguish between emotions that directly give organizational identification meaning and therefore areoct part of the schema of social identity, on the one hand, and emotions that influence or are influenced by the org iuse schema, on the other hand. As we shall see below, the failure to differentiate the concept of organizational use identification from its causes and effects has lead to measurements with a certain degree of ambiguity. orgz The Measurement of Organizational Identification orga Little research exists on the operationalization of organizational identification, and only one scale has received a certain amount of scrutiny. Mael (1988) developed a six-item scale to measure identification (see enc Appendix). Impressive levels of reliability have been found, including coefficient alpha values of 0.81 for ocu employed business and psychology students (Mael, 1988), 0.83 for managers (Ashforth, 1990), 0,83-0.87 for orga U.S. Army squad members and leaders (Mael, 1989), 0.87 for college alumni (Mael and Ashforth (1992), 0.90 prot for physicians (Dukerich, Golden, and Shortell, 1995), and 0.87 for members of a museum (Bhattacharya, Rao, in A and Glynn, 1995). Other than examining internal consistency for the measures, however, no attempt has been corn made to investigate the validity of the items in the scale. How well do the six measures of the scale developed by Mael (1988) and recently used by Mael and iden Ashforth (1992) capture the theoretical meaning of organizational identification? One answer to this question 199

6 7 can be gained by inspecting the face validity of the items. Although Ashforth and Mael (1989; see also Mael nxiety and Ashforth, 1992) posit that organizational identification is a cognitive concept, they employ operationalizations that are strongly emotional: "feels like a personal insult", "feels like a personal compliment1', "I would feel embarrassed". Moreover, only three items are cognitive, and among these only two iad refer to an overlap between self-identity and organizational identity, and then only in an indirect way (i.e., use of rually "we" rather than "they" in reference to the organization, and acknowledgment that the organization's "successes.ure are my successes"). The domains for the emotional and cognitive items are rather restrictive as well. To feel pread insulted, complimented, or embarrassed in relation to the organization represents a subset of meaningful ledge emotions, which might include among others, attachment to, liking for, pride in, gladness toward, joy through, anger toward, frustration with, disappointed in, guilty toward, shamed by, worried about, and fearful in relation Ltion to the organization. Likewise, cognitive reactions could entail varied instances of shared characteristics (e.g., lhe mutual values), associative or means-ends relationships (e.g., connections to environmental causes, social ive responsibility, political orientations), and common outcomes (e.g., profit sharing). A major limitation of the six-item scale used to date is that it is a poor representation of the overlap t^ ~ between one's self-schema and one's organization-schema as implied by identification processes. The items re are focus primarily on reactions to threats to one's social identification (e.g., feel embarrassed or insulted when the organization is criticized), implications of identification (e.g., expressing oneness with the organization through use of "we"). and factors shaping identification (e.g., what others think of the organization; construing the organization. ias In sum, the six-item scale is both too broad and too narrow. It is too broad in the sense of e^ ~ encompassing antecedents and consequences of organizational identification. It is too narrow in the sense of focusing upon limited subsets of cognitive aspects of identification. And it fails to capture the holistic sense of For organizational identification but instead emphasizes primarily atomistic properties of the concept. The above.90 * problems make for an ambiguous scale and most likely account for the unsatisfactory fit (AGFI =.825) reported ).90 Rao,! in Ashforth and Mael (1989: 23) for the two-factor model of organizational identification and organizational Rao, commitment in Mael's dissertation (1988). Dukerich, Golden, and Shortell (1995) recently explored a more direct measure of organizational i l ~identification by use of a combination visual and verbal item attributed to Bagozzi and Bergami (Bagozzi,:)n 1 1995). This measure is shown in Figure 1. The presumed advantages of this measure are that it directly fl I I

8 addresses the overlap between one's own personal identity and the identity of the organization, it is formulated th( at the level of a self-schema in that it refers to one's unified, overall impression and thus is consistent with the me meaning of prototypes and their shared content, and it is parsimonious and easy to understand even by respondents with less education or verbal skills. wa Dukerich, Golden, and Shortell (1995) found that the Bagozzi and Bergami item correlated 0.65 with MI the Mael and Ashforth (1992) scale in their study of physicians in a health care system. In the present study, we on also employ both operationalizations of organizational identification. But to provide a fuller and more valid to I assessment of the measurement of identification, we investigate different direct operationalizations (i.e., me cognitive, affective, and affective-cognitive representations) and employ multiple measures of each. Because the cht Bagozzi and Bergani measure is only a single item, Dukerich, Golden, and Shortell (1995) could not assess its ext reliability. In addition, the method Dukerich, Golden, and Shortell (1995) used to evaluate the correlation re between the Mael and Ashforth (1992) scale and the Bagozzi and Bergami item did not correct for measurement idei error. We utilize a methodology -- structural equation modeling -- that permits us to examine criterion related validity and to correct for measurement error in the measures of organizational identification. hav Antecedents of Organizational Identification org What factors shape or influence organizational identification? We examine two key determinants of of t identification herein: attractiveness of perceived construed external image and perceived organizational identity org; (e.g., Ashforth and Mael, 1989; Dutton et al, 1994). clie Atmactiveness of construed external image. Construed external image is an organization member's perception of how outsider's see the organization. The attractiveness of construed external image refers to how defi imrnportant is other people's perceptions of one's own membership in the organization for the self. There are thus eact two aspects of the social effect of membership in the organization. One is the judgment that other people believe that being a member of the focal organization is a worthy and socially beneficial endeavor. That is, to the extent for r that others evaluate the organization as a well-known, respected, admired, and prestigious organization, the Wm basis will exist for the reinforcement or enhancement of one's identification with the organization. However, the an perceptions of others are not sufficient to influence one's identification. A member must also place some orga importance on what meaningful referents believe about the organization. Hence, Dutton and Dukerich (1991; Rese see also Dutton et al, 1994) make a distinction between organizational reputation -- what outsiders believe about betw the distinctiveness of the organization -- and attractiveness of construed external image -- what members feel about these beliefs. Thus, construed external image consists of the awareness that others regard membership in one.

8 9 lared the organization as noteworthy, weighted by how important the opinions of these others are for oneself as a t the member of the organization. The attractiveness of construed external image influences organizational identification a number of ways (Dutton et aL, 1994; c.f., Albert and Whetten, 1985: 264-280). The construed external image of one's rith organization enhances or depresses the social value of affiliation with the organization. It does this by affecting y, we one's (a) self-continuity (i.e., one receives external confirmation or disconfirmation of the value of identification A to the self-image), (b) self-distinctiveness (i.e., one obtains information on the degree of uniqueness that membership in the organization entails), and (c) self-enhancement (i.e., one acquires evidence about his or her se the character or other attributes; for example, one may feel more competent, morally virtuous, or important to the s; s. extent that the construed external image is favorable, Dutton and Dukerich, 1991; Gecas, 1982). In sum, the greater the attractiveness of an organization's construed external image, the stronger a member's organizational rnent identification. bed Organiz4Qina identity. Perceived organizational identity signifies the beliefs that particular members have of their organization that are distinctive, central, and enduring. In other words, characteristics of the organization that are unique, important to its members, and have longevity combine to define what the identity f of the organization is to each member. The salient characteristics will be idiosyncratic to any particular -tity organization and might include such attributes as progressive, fair, innovative, responsive to customers or clients, has opportunities for advancement, is a safe and fun place to work, and so forth. The perceived identity of the organization affects identification through the three principles of selfLOW definition: self-continuity, self-distinctiveness, and self-enhancement (Dutton et al., 1994). Let us consider thus; | each. ieve To the extent that an organization exhibits attributes that are valued by a member, he or she has a basis Ltent for reinforcing self-esteem. Valued organizational attributes constitute self-relevant information (Markus and Wurf, 1987) that not only is easy and natural to process, but provides a basis for self-expression. A member of the an organization will be able to maintain a coherent and ongoing sense of self when the characteristics of the organization are valued and are in concert with one's own sense of integrity (Gecas, 1982; Steele, 1988). Research by O'Reilly, Chatnan, and Caldwell (1991) supports the importance for one's self-concept of the fit Pout between characteristics of the organization and people within it, as a function of value congruence. Likewise, perceived organizational identity can be a catalyst for self-distinctiveness. To the degree that in uone's organization possesses attributes that set it off from other organizations, a person will have an opportunity

10 to differentiate oneself from others and in the process bolster or question one's self-esteem, depending on the extn favorability or unfavorability of the comparisons. A positive outcome arising from distinctiveness should enhance organizational identification. Mael and Ashforth (1992) report support for this hypothesis in their but ra study of college alumni. s son Finally, the attractiveness of perceived organizational identity will lead directly to self-enhancement to or ant the extent that the organization harbors positively valenced attributes. Three towt consequences we consider herein are organizational commitment, organization-based selfesteem, and citizenshipe behaviors. depei Commitment to the organization. Early definitions of commitment were quite broad and encompassed scher aspects of other phenomena, some of which may be antecedent or consequent to it. For example, Porter, Steers, reinf Mowday, and Boulian (1974: 604) early-on defined commitment as "the strength of an individual's influ identification with and involvement in a particular organization". The measures used to operationalize this negal conceptualization included items for motivation, intent to remain, and acceptance of and overlap with the values Higg and goals of the organization (e.g., Mowday, Steers, and Porter, 1979). orgal O'Reilly and Chatmnan (1986: 493) more narrowly defined commitment as "the psychological one A attachment felt by the person for the organization" (see also Caldwell, Chatman, and O'Reilly, 1990). atrai Nevertheless, they operationalized commintment with items measuring three dimensions: identification (i.e., extet involvement based on a desire for affiliation), mintemrnalization (i.e., involvement predicated on congruence between individual and organizational values), and compliance (i.e., instrumental involvement for specific, one

10 11 the extinsic rewards). A close examination of the measures and results reported in O'Reilly and Chatman (1986) reveals that what they label as identification is not the categorization and cognitive processes discussed herein r but rather pride in affiliation with the organization. O'Reilly and Chatman's (1986) dimension of internalization is somewhat similar to what has been described herein as perceived organizational identity, one of the bases for 1 to or antecedents to identification. The measures of compliance studied by O'Reilly and Chatman (1986) loaded is as inconsistently on factors across their two investigations and in each case were on the third and weakest factor. use Two of four measures of compliance that loaded highly, and then only for the first investigation, indicated the uig perception of how well effort expended is linked to rewards. ~~n M~Allen and Meyer (1990) developed a three component view of organizational commitment that be represents a member's emotional, moral, and behavioral attachment to the organization. This conceptualization ch is well-suited for specifying factors which organizational identification potentially influences and we use it to Ly of organize the discussion below. Although organizational theorists have recently taken care to distinguish identification from commitment (e.g., Ashforth and Mael, 1989: 23), thie theory behind the identificationcommitment linkage has not received attention.,rh~, NEmotional commitment might be summarized as "the attachment of an individual's fund of affectivity ke and emotion to the group" (Kanter, 1968: 507). We can think of a member of an organization as feeling affect toward the organization as an abstraction and toward the members within it. How might organizational ship identification influence affect toward the organization and its members? One mechanism occurs as a result of depersonalization and the degree of cognitive fusing and interchangeability between the self- and organization-:d ~schema. To the degree of identification, one's self-worth, sense of coherence, and personal integrity will be reinforced by positively evaluating the organization to which one belongs. Liking for the organization might be Its organization, and especially toward those within it, will also be bolstered to the extent that others with whom one works have similar social identities (e.g., Hogg and Abrams, 1988). Similarities of identities lead to greater attraction for members. Likewise, the evaluation of members and the organization will be accentuated to the extent that in- and outgroup stereotypes are formed. Moral commitment, or what Allen and Meyer (1990) term, normative commitment, can be thought of as one's felt obligation or responsibility to the organization. Organizational identification leads to a greater sense

12 of normative commitment in one or both of two ways. As one identifies with a social category and sees him- or that herself as an exemplar of it, the properties of the shared schemas, including group values and normative OrgE expectations, become assimilated or attributed to the self through categorization processes (Turner. 1985). aboi Similarly, the basis for a transference of group values and normative expectations are provided through in-group the i cohesion and the facilitation of communication and cooperation, which also depend in part on social and identification processes (Turner, 1984). actu The third component of commitment entails a behavioral predisposition to leave or remain with the organization. Allen and Meyer (1990) term this continuance commitment. Generally, we might expect that the orga greater the identification with the organization, the stronger the commitment to remain with it. For those who exan identify with the organization, membership is seen as a means to maintain one's coherence, continuity, and cont positive self-worth. However, identification is not necessarily related to continuance commitment because It m; alternative employment may be available that better satisfies one's needs. As Ashforth and Mael (1989: 23) aspe point out but "Organization's goals and values may be shared by other organizations... an individual can score high won on commitment not because he or she perceives a shared destiny with the organization but because the organization is a convenient vehicle for personal career goals. If another organization proved more convenient, such an individual could transfer to it without sacrificing his or her goals." cons Therefore, one expects that organizational identification will lead to continuance commitment only when the gain perfi' from remaining with the organization is greater than the gain from leaving for another. posi Two recent studies provide some support for a relationship between organizational identification and beca commitment. Becker (1992) found that organizational identification correlated 0.65 with commitment to top Kuil management. In a reanalysis of the data reported in Becker (1992), Hunt and Morgan (1994) showed that Mor organizational identification influenced commitment. However, because commitment was measured with the failt Mowday et al. (1979) scale, which includes items measuring organizational identity, and because the measures War of identification were based on the Mael and Ashforth (1992) scale and therefore suffer the limitations noted info above, we should regard the findings to date relating organizational identification to commitment as wor inconclusive. func Organization-based self-esteem. In addition to its impact on the organization as an object of attachment orga in feeling, normative, and behavioral senses, organizational identification potentially affects self-esteem. Here cown we are not speaking about speaking about personal self-esteem, which constitutes a mobve for identification in the first place and is reflected in the need for individual self-enhancement and cognitive coherence. Rather, we hypothesize and ".o

12 13 him- or that identification with the organization has implications for self-esteem as a member of the organization. Organization-based self-esteem answers the question, what does working for the organization make me feel 5) about myself? Personal self-esteem as manifest in a motive for identification is a product of categorization and in-grou the interpretation of overlap between self- and organization-schemas, among other things. It entails anticipatory and vicarious appraisals of the meaning of identification. Organization-based self-esteem is an outcome of actual identification with the organization. he At least three aspects of self-esteem can be identified as a function of being a member of an:xat the organization. Working for an organization can enhance or highlight positive aspects of one's self-worth. For who example, it can make one feel confident about one's abilities and that others respect and admire oneself. By d contrast, working for the organization can accentuate or draw attention to negative aspects of one's self-worth. It might, for example, cause one to feel anxious about making mistakes or feel inferior to others. The third;3) aspect of self-esteem as a consequence of organization membership does not refer to qualities of the self, per se, but rather to what one accomplishes or produces on the job. Being frustrated about one's performance or high worrying about whether one is regarded as a success or failure are examples. the Organizational identification is expected to influence perceptions of positive self-worth, as a consequence of working for the organization, but to not necessarily be related to negative self-worth or ie gain performance outcome attributions to the self. Stronger identification should lead to greater perceptions of positive self-worth and no relation to negative self-worth, as a consequence of organization membership, nd because positive information about the self is more easily recalled and efficiently processed than negative (e.g., >p Kuiper et al., 1985) and positive information about the self is more adaptive (e.g., Taylor and Brown, 1988). Moreover, people have been found to exaggerate their own role in their successes and to deny responsibility for ie | failures in what is termed the "self-serving attributional bias" in the literature (e.g., Bradley, 1978; Fletcher and ties Ward, 1988). Finally, people have a need to maintain a positive self-image, and there is a tendency to process 1 [ ~information and think of self-schemas in a manner enhancing cognitive consistency and validating one's selfworth (Greenwald and Pratkanis, 1984; Hastie, 1981). Because objective performance outcomes are not only a function of the self in most situations, but frequently are determined in part by chance and outside influences, nent organizational identification is not necessarily expected to relate to the attribution of outcomes to the self as a re consequence of membership in the organization. e |Organizational citizenship behaviors. Organizational citizenship is defined as "behavior that is above and beyond the call of duty and is therefore discretionary and no rewarded in ther context of an organization's 1I I

14 formal reward structure" (Konovsky and Pugh, 1994:656). Konovslky and Pugh (1994) identify five dimensions of citizenship behavior: conscientiousness, altruism, sportsmanship, courtesy, and civic virtue (see the I also Van Dyne, Graham, and Dienesch, 1994). We hypothesize that organizational identification will positively won influence the five dimensions of citizenship behavior. man The rationale for our hypothesis is as follows. As one comes to identify with the organization, elen 282' differences with other organizations and outsiders tend to be discovered and even exaggerated. and similarities 282 with coworkers tend to be accentuated. This leads to in-group cohesiveness, greater liking for coworkers, and mar greater cooperation (e.g., Hogg and Turner, 1985; Kramer, 1991). In addition, as one's identity and the con organization's become fused, the sense increases that the successes and failures of the organization become well Mei one's own (Ashforth and Mael, 1989). Helping others is akin to helping the self, and the self is moreover Me dependent on others in the organization and benefits from them (Shamir, House, and Arthur, 1993). Citizenship behaviors not only are an expression of mutuality but have long-run instrumental consequences for the welfare be of the organization, the self, and fellow workers. Thus "... effort directed toward preserving, supporting, and and the improving the organization proceeds naturally from the congruence between a member's self-definition and the the organization's definition" (Dutton et al., 1994: 256). This hypothesis has not been tested before but will be examined herein. th Method vern Subjects and Procedure All employees of the Camst company were surveyed. Camst is a food service company that primarily of s supplies lunches to schools, hospitals, and private companies. It also has a small number of restaurants that (19 cater to the afternoon trade only and also accept vouchers from local companies (many institutions in Italy pre! provide either lunches or vouchers for their employees). Camnst is headquartered in Bologna, Italy, and most of = 5 its business is conducted in the north-central region of the country. A total of 2700 surveys was distributed within the company. The survey was accompanied by a letter 258 from the President of Camst urging people to participate but indicating that the survey was conducted on an cop anonymous basis and would be collected and handled by the authors in cooperation with their universities. This org was in fact the case. ow Nine hundred and fifty-one employees responded to the survey, for an overall response rate of 35.2%. late A total of four hundred and nine people completed the questionnaire, which was rather lengthy and took imE approximately one hour and ten minutes to fill-out. nin

14 1 15 To get a sense of how representative the sample was of the total population of the firm, we compared xe (see the two groups on the socio-demographic and work-related information we had for both. The firm includes 77% 'sitively women and 23% men employees; 51% who work part-time and 49% who work full-time; 25% unmarried. 64% married, and 11% widowed, legally separated, or divorced; and 20%, 44%, 34%, and 2% who completed elementary, middle, and secondary schools and college, respectively. The sample consisted of 69% women (N = ities 282) and 31% men (N = 127); 45% who work part-time and 55% who work full-time; 26% unmarried, 62% and married, and 12% widowed, legally separated, or divorced; and 12 1/2%, 43 112%, 41%. and 3% who completed elementary, middle, and secondary schools and college, respectively. Overall, the sample compares ie well to the total firm population. 18 Tests of Hypotheses wer sm Structural equation models (SEMs) were used to test hypotheses. Under SEMs, latent variables variabl correspond to the constructs under consideration (e.g., organizational identification, commitment, or citizenship more behaviors), and hypothesized relationships amongst constructs are tested with parameters analogous to extemz regression coefficients. In addition, means of latent variables can be compared across meaningful groups (e.g., men versus women). two lal Operationalizations or indicators of latent variables are formed as composites of items (i.e., sums) from I the items hypothesized and found to load on the respective factors by use of exploratory factor analysis. This repres< procedure has been advocated by psychometricians and used to investigate similar hypotheses in the personality which field (e.g., Hull, Lehn, and Tedlie, 1991; Marsh and Hocevar, 1985). The particular SEMs investigated herein items 4 have been termed "partial disaggregation" models in the structural equation modeling literature (e.g., Bagozzi variab. and Heatherton, 1994). The partial disaggregation model represents a compromise between the most identif aggregative approach, characterized by simply summing all items in a scale, and the so-called "total four sl disaggregation" approach, characterized by allowing all items to load individually on their respective factors. of errc Although frequently used in the organizational studies literature, the most aggregative practice does not conneo provide for an explicit representation of measurement error and the corresponding correction for attenuation in repres parameters under tests of hypotheses. The disaggregation models do take into account measurement error conS formally. The total disaggregation approach has the drawbacks of requiring larger sample sizes (in order to due to achieve recommended ratios of sample size to number of parameters to be estimated in the proportion of 5:1 or greater) and being especially sensidtive to measurement error (because random error of individual items is typically greater than for composites). Because the number of items per scale used herein is as many as 24 and 3 illua the number of parameters to be estimated per model would be as many as 60, the sample size required for use of in son the total disaggregation model would be 300 or greater. As hypotheses are tested on samples as small as 115, identi identi the total disaggregation model is not feasible, and the partial disaggregation model was therefore used. probel The main drawback with the partial disaggregation model concerns the basis for aggregating items into identi composites. The rule used herein was to perform an exploratory factor analysis to identify which items load on organ the factors, and then, based on the findings, form composites by summing items within factors, wherein the items were selected at random for each indicator from all items loading highly on the factor, until all items were exten utilized. For latent variables where 4 t10 6 items existed per variable, this meant summing pairs or triplets of exte items, respectfully, to form rwo indicators. For latent variables where only 3 items existed per factor, two items, 4 _,,

~~~~~~~~~~18 ~~~~~19 were summed for one indicator and the third was used as the second indicator. If only 2 items existed per latent variables, the individual items served as indicators. When more than 6 items were available per latent variable, zenship more than two indicators per latent variable were formed where feasible. For example, the 8 items for construed external image were used to form 4 indicators. Is (e.g., Measurement of organizational identifiation. Figure 2 shows the model for representing reliability, criterion-related validity, and generalizability of the measures of organizational identification. In this model, the s)from | two latent variables are drawn as ellipses and correspond to the proposed direct representation and indirect T's representation of organizational identification, respectively. Each latent variable is connected to two boxes. onality which are the indicators or measures of the latent variables (in this instance, the indicators are either individual herein items or composites of items). Each indicator has two arrows terminating into it. The arrows from latent variables to indicators stand for sources of variance in the indicators that are due to the respective concept of;ozzi identification; the four X s adjacent to the arrows are factor loadings relating latent variables to indicators. The four short arrows with S8s at their origins depict variation in the indicators due to error. The Xjs and estimates Ors'. of error variances can be used to compute internal consistency measures of reliability. Finally, the curved line es not connecting the latent variables and designated as 41 stands for the correlation between the direct and indirect an in representations of organizational identification (i.e., it is a measure of criterion-related validity). As a consequence of the estimation procedure used to infer values for 421 > the correlation is corrected for attenuation to due to the extent of unreliability in the indicators of identification. Estimation of Models and Assessment of Fit rable The SEMs were estimated by use of LISREL8 (Joreskog & Sorbom, 1993). One measure of model fit n with that was used is the likelihood ratio chi-square statistic, which can be used to test the null hypothesis that a *- ~ specified model reproduces the population covariance matrix of the observed variables. By convention, an tave acceptable model is one where the p value is greater than or equal to.05. Reliance on the chi-square test as the ive sole measure of fit is not recommended because of its dependence on sample size. For example, in large samples e's even trivial deviations of a hypothesized model from a true model can lead to rejection of the hypothesized cis model, or for very small samples, large deviations of a hypothesized model may go undetected. Therefore, it is rattled | desirable to examine other measures of fit not as sensitive to sample size. Another limitation with the chi-square -elated I I Illll - - _

22 test is that it does not directly provide an indication of the degree of fit such as is available with indices nonned groups. from 0 to 1. factors An additional approach to the assessment of goodness of fit is to use an index that is based on the tested a comparison of the fit of a hypothesized model to the fit of a baseline model, such as the null model, where the latter assumes that all variables are uncorrelated (i.e., only error variances are estimated). Such an approach is constit termed an incremental fit index in that a hypothesized model is compared with a more restricted. nested model. results The best known index in this regard is the comparative fit index (CFI) developed by Bendtler (1990; see also the hypoth - ) ) covarie relative noncentrality index (RNI) developed by McDonald and Marsh, 1990): CFI = - Struct s Xo-dfo 2 -A. where X 2 and X f are for the null and focal models, respectively. The CFI is normnned in the population and predict thus has values bounded by zero and 1. Equally important, the CFI provides an unbiased estimate of its examir corresponding population value, and therefore it should be independent of sample size. Monte Carlo studies do this show that the CFR performed well for sample sizes varying from 50 to 1,600, in the sense of producing unbiased are tha estimates and estimates low in variability (e.g., Bender, 1990). organi From an intuitive perspective, the CFIl can be thought of as a measure of how much variation in emplo' measures is accounted for from a practical standpoint. A rough rule of thumb is that CFI should be greater than emplo: or equal to.90 where values less than.90 suggest that significant amounts of variance remain to be explained here ai and values greater than or equal to.90 imply that further relaxation of parameter constraints are not warranted Measu and might lead to over fitting. Generalizability hypotl To the extent that organizational identification and the other constructs and the hypothesized relationships amongst these generalize, the validity of the models tested herein will be enhanced. gn Generalizability was investigated by comparing (1) men and women and (2) full-time and part-time employees. For each model shown in Figures 2-6, we tested first the equality of factor patterns. The question addressed values here is whether the same factors underlie the measures across groups. A failure to reject this hypothesis was.83). followed by a test of the equality of factor loadings. Equal factor loadings imply that the correspondence repres between factors and indicators is the same for men and women and for full- and part-time employees. Given Propo equal factor loadings, it is meaningful to test for the invariance of error variances. A failure to reject this Maelhypothesis and the hypothesis of equal factor loadings, suggests that the measures are equally reliable across

22 ' 23 2ormed groups. Next, given equal error variances, we can test for the equality of variances and covariances amongst factors for men and women and for full- and part-time employees. Finally, the invariance of causal paths can be hie tested across groups. re the The aforementioned sequence of hypotheses is evaluated by use of chi-square difference tests and -oach is constitutes increasingly demanding tests of generalizability. The most powerful evidence for generalizability nodel. results when the factor pattern, factor loadings, error variances, variances and covariances for factors, and/or iso the hypothesized relationships amongst constructs are invariant. All hypotheses noted above were performed on -dff) covariance matrices (e.g., Cudeck, 1989). Structured Means The tests of generalizability discussed above address the measurement properties, associations, and tnd tund| predictions of the models for men and women and for full- and part-time employees. It is also interesting to examine differences in mean levels of key variables across gender and across full- and part-time employees. To ies do this, we use the structured means procedure described in Jdreskog and SOrbom (1989). The main predictions abiased are that organizational identification, construed external image, organizational identity, commitment, organization-based self-esteem, and organizational citizenship behavior will be greater for full- versus part-time employees. Full-time employees have a greater investment and dependence on the organization than part-time sr than employees. No specific predictions are made for men versus women on structured means, and the tests done ned here are for descriptive purpose. mted Results Measurement of Organizational Identification The findings for the model in Figure 2 are summarized in Table 1. R[Tables 13-15 about here] Discussion Based on social identity therein that organizational identification is the degree of that the overlap between the self-schema of a member of an organization and his or her organization-schema. This JIc 13). representation received considerable empirical support in the present study. nt of The proposed measures of organizational identification were shown to be highly reliable, to exhibit ~C ~l | convergent validity, and to achieve criterion-related validity with measures proposed by Mael and Ashforth nificant (1992). At the same time, a number of antecedents were found to influence organizational identification, and e shown organizational identification was found to influence a number of consequences, according to theory. The to measures of organizational identification thus exhibited a certain degree of nomological validity. Moreover, the ttion on representation of organizational identification was found to generalize across part- and full-time employees and:er the across men and women. This provides evidence for cross-validation of the measures, Finally, predictions were corroborated on expected differences between levels of organizational identification for part- and full-time seen in employees. Full-time employees have more contact with the organization and greater investment in it than part[ned time employees, and thus have greater opportunity and motivation for identification, as the results confirmed. of This finding, too, lends support to the measures and representation of organizational identification. All measures of organizational identification - cognitive, affective, and combined cognitive-affective - ployment demonstrated satisfactory measurement properties and validity outcomes. However, some differences should be n paths pointed out. The use of the cognitive measures generally resulted in higher coefficients in predictions of urement consequences and in associations with antecedents and in greater explained variance than use of the affective and cognitive-affective measures. As hypothesized, this is a consequence of the close correspondence between ure 6 the cognitive measures of organizational identification and the categorization processes upon which it is based. n be Nevertheless, because emotional reactions to identification would be expected to be connected to self-schemas ne and organization-schemas, thinking about one's identification with an organization should stimulate schemain by triggered affect, and measures of cognitions and affect should be highly correlated. Yet, since the psychological distance between the cognitive representation of identification and its antecedents and consequences is less than tue on the psychological distance between the affect triggered by a schema and the same antecedents and consequences, i, a W.~..

--- ~ 30 we would expect stronger coefficients and higher explained variance to occur when using the cognitive measut did co in comparison to the affective and cognitive-affective measures. of ide In sum, the measures of organizational identification were found to be reliable and valid. In this regard, it is useful to scrutinize the relationships between organizational identification and its The a antecedents and consequences. cent v Construed external image was a strong antecedent of organizational identification. March and Simon never (1958: 66) long ago hypothesized a similar relationship, and Ashforth and Mael (1989) and Dutton et al. (1994) here d developed the rationale further. Yet the hypothesis has only been tested once before, where a small positive Small relationship (standardized beta =.26) was found (Mael and Ashforth, 1992), Mael and Ashforth (1992) used 3 per multiple regression in their study and therefore measurement error in construed external image was not taken the ort into account. We were able to correct for the unreliability in measures of construed external image and found a meas strong impact for the variable on organizational identification (standardized coefficient =.63). The more members believed that others whose opinions they valued thought that the organization was a well-known, organ respected, admired, and prestigious company, the greater the degree of identification with it. the o01 Likewise, perceived organization identity was found to strongly influence organizational identification. that t Perceived organizational identity signifies the beliefs that particular members have of their organization that are was distinctive, central, and enduring (Albert and Whetton, 1985; Dutton et al., 1994). The organization under the s study herein exhibited 8 characteristics so identified by members: sincere, lively, efficient, sensitive, honest, conf i cooperative, family, and participative. The findings revealed that perceived organizational identity had a strong ident impact on organizational identification. Indeed, although we examined only two antecedents of organizational the w identification -- construed external image and perceived organizational identity -- 65 per cent of the variance in positi organizational identification was accounted for by these two variables, when the cognitive measures of to the identification were employed. Organizational identity contributed more to the explanation of identification than

30 31 meas did construed external image, although the latter still was an important predictor. It appears that the antecedents of identification promote self-continuity, self-distinctiveness, and self-enhancement. lparis,' ^)One of the most important implications of organizational identification is its consequences and meaning six | for organizational commitment. Organizational commitment was operationalized with Allen and Meyer's implied (1990) scale which captured aspects of affective, continuance, and normative commitment. We predicted and -ences found significant effects of identification on each of five components of commitment: positive affect toward the n and organization arising from membership in it, negative affect as a consequence of lack of affiliative feelings Alary toward the organization, losses felt if one should leave the organization, the availability of other employment, and one's sense of responsibility or obligation to the organization. The stronger the identification with the work | organization, the greater the effects on commitment. The magnitude of effects varied by type of commitment. ud its The most powerful influence of identification was on positive affect toward the organization where up to 68 per cent variance was explained, depending on the operationalization of identification. Somewhat less, but Lmon nevertheless strong effects, were found on negative affect and normative commitment. The explained variance (1994) her due to identification was 37 and 31 per cent, respectively, when the cognitive operationalization was used. we Small amounts of explained variance were found for the two components of continuance commitment (i.e., up to used 3 er cent). Yet even here, the coefficients for predictors were highly significant. The decision to stay or leave ken the organization is a function of many personal, institutional, and competitive factors, which not only are not:und a measured well by the items employed herein, but would be expected to vary considerably across people. Commitmnent reflects ties to the organization. We also investigated what members get from the organization. Organizational-based self-esteem reflects feelings of self-worth attributed to being a member of the organization. It answers the question, what does the organization make me feel about myself? We found ation. that being identified with the organization enhanced or highlighted positive aspects of members' self-worth but iat are | was generally unrelated with negative aspects of self-worth or the accomplishment outcomes one attributed to r the self. As much as 34 per cent of the variance was explained in measures of positive self-image (e.g., feeling st confident about one's abilities; believing that others respect and admire oneself), when cognitive measures of strong identification were employed. The main reasons for the differential impact of organizational identification lie in 3:nal the way people process information and maintain their self-image. People pay attention to, encode, and retrieve ce in positive information about the self better than negative information. They tend to over attribute their successes to themselves and their failures to others or the circumstances. And they satisfy their need to maintain a positive I I than r alrl? I I.NIP'm -

32 self-image by interpreting the world around them in a manner cognitively consistent with their self-image and validating their self-worth. A final implication of organizational identification we examined was its repercussions for organizati citizenship behaviors. We found that identification significantly influenced all five senses of citizenship: courtesy, altruism, sportsmanship, conscientiousness, and civic virtue. However. the explained variance was generally low, with the highest amount occurring for civic virtue (21 per cent variance explained), when the cognitive measures of identification were used. Therefore. although a portion of the reasons for citizenship behaviors can be attributed to identification with the organization, it is likely that the primary impetus for suchb behaviors lies in personal values and social and interpersonal exchange mechanisms between self and supervisors and amongst peers. Consider first the conceptualization of organizational identification. We considered both cognitive and affective senses of identification but did not clarify the interdependence, if any, between the two. Our notion of orgational identification as a self-schema presumes that identification is a cognitive category or prototype with affect attached to it -- the so-called "affect laden schema" from the social cognition literature (e.g. Fiske, 1982). Therefore, identification was represented primarily as a cogv citive construct with affect providing evaluative significance but only in a secondary or subordinate sense. The question can be asked, however, whether it is the schema that triggers affect as asswnumed in social cognition or whether affect is prepotent and influences the knowledge content of identification. Another limitation of our study is that the number of antecedents of identification we considered was rather limited. We investigated only perceived construed external image and organization identity, but other determinants assuredly exist. For examnple, the nature of the job, job tenure, one's profession, leadership style, and social interactions within the organization all potentially influence identification. One's position in particular social networks within the organization can also affect identification in the sense that two or more individuals with similar number and type of relations tend to identify in similar ways according to Bergami, Corrado. and Lomi (1996). A final limitation to mention is that other consequences of organizational identification could have been considered in addition to commitment, self-esteem, and citizenship behavior. 32 33 and job satisfaction, conflict and cooperation, and goal or value internalization are possible consequences of identification. zationa Implications for Theory and Managerial Practice Contemporary organization theories explain employee behavior through the effect of such constructs as was organization climate, compensation and incentives, leadership, organization fit, empowerment, and quality of the working life. Organizational identification constitutes a complementary force for affecting motivation, effort, ip and job performance. Rather than depending upon externally imposed and monitored stimuli and cues, per se. r such the use of identification processes relies more on self-regulatory mechanisms for motivating people. These, in turn, depend in part on the emotional significance of identification and its impact on affective commitment. Moreover, as a consequence of affective commitment, involvement and performance-related behaviors should be enhanced. In a related way. organizational identification functions as an integrative mechanism. This is a direct 'st the consequence of in-group cooperation (e.g., Tajfel and Turner, 1985; Turner, 1984) and citizenship behavior (e.g., Konovsky and Pugh, 1994; Van Dyne, Graham, and Dienesch, 1994).
